At a glance

The Rekker Morph 3 is way more affordable and gets you a low-kick release on a budget, but it's heavy and limited on options. The ACTN3 2026 is noticeably lighter, comes with a much wider curve selection, and is built to order with higher-grade materials.

Pick the Sherwood Rekker Morph 3

  • You want a low-kick stick without spending much
  • You're a rec or developing player still figuring out your preferences
  • You don't need many blade pattern choices

Pick the TaggsHockey ACTN3

  • You want a noticeably lighter stick that won't fatigue your hands late in a game
  • You want to pick your exact curve, flex, and grip setup rather than settling for what's on the shelf
  • You're an intermediate to elite player who wants performance-grade carbon construction and is okay paying more for a custom build
